What we can offer:

Horton Mill Primary is a successful medium-sized school situated in the Glodwick area of Oldham. Our school has a higher than average intake of pupil premium and SEN children. We are a Good school with outstanding features and are keen to progress to the next stage in our development. Children progress well at our school and we are keen to continue to raise our attainment levels.

We are a popular school, offering excellent learning resources and facilities. We offer a friendly and welcoming environment for both children and parents; the community and family are at the centre of everything we do. Governors at the school are proactive, well informed and ensure a supportive environment for all stakeholders. Our school has a committed and experienced team of teaching and support staff.

Who we are looking for:

As our new Headteacher you will be an innovative practitioner and have the ability to reach out to the wider community. An inspirational leader you will be able to take the school forward and be able to inspire staff and parents to join you in that goal.

You should have an excellent knowledge of effective school systems and be able to demonstrate a verifiable track record of school improvement. You should be an outward looking leader who will be able to make the most of the opportunities available to work with other schools within the borough.

Your key tasks will be to support and motivate staff, governors and parents to build on our considerable achievements, ensuring continuity for the school community and maintaining the excellent progress we have made.

About Oldham:

Oldham is a borough which believes in giving 'headroom' to Headteachers of high performing schools so they can support other schools in reaching their full potential. The Local Authority has recently commissioned a fundamental report into the town’s education system, a key focus of which is the development of a self-improving school system.

Oldham is a vibrant borough and a great deal of regeneration is taking place. All Oldham schools are a vital part of the town's regeneration plans.
